Пример #1
0
        $blog_list[$key]['add_time'] = pbtime($val['add_time']);
        $id = $val['blog_id'];
        $blog_list[$key]['description'] = htmlspecialchars_decode($val['description']);
        if ($val['password']) {
            if ($group_id != 1) {
                $blog_list[$key]['description'] = <<<DTD
<form  name="form1" method="post" action="blog.php?id={$id}">
  请输入查看密码:
  <input type="text" name="pw" id="pw" />
  <input type="submit" name="button" id="button" value="提交" />
</form>
DTD;
            }
        } else {
            if ($val['view_group'] != 'all' && !in_array($_SESSION['group_id'], explode(',', $val['view_group'])) && $group_id != 1) {
                $blog_list[$key]['description'] = '您所在的组无权查看该日志';
            }
        }
        $blog_list[$key]['tags'] = get_tags($id);
        $blog_list[$key]['url'] = build_url('blog', $id, $val['url_type']);
        $blog_list[$key]['cat_url'] = build_url('cat', $val['cat_id'], $val['cat_url_type']);
    }
    $smarty->assign('blog_list', $blog_list);
    //页面地址重构
    $page_arr = create_page_url($page_arr, 'index_page', 2);
    $smarty->assign('page_arr', $page_arr);
    $smarty->assign('page_count', $page_count);
    $smarty->assign('pg', $pg);
    $smarty->assign('url', '?pg=');
}
$smarty->display('index.html', $cache_id);
Пример #2
0
					$row['page_content_publish_date'] 		= $publishDate;
					$row['page_content_seo_title'] 			= $_POST['seo_title'];
					$row['page_content_seo_description'] 	= $_POST['seo_description'];
					$row['page_content_seo_keyword'] 		= $_POST['seo_keywords'];
					$row['page_content_sort_order'] 		= ($_POST['sort_order']) ? $_POST['sort_order'] : 0;
					$row['page_content_author'] 			= $_POST['author'];
					$row['page_content_added'] 				= time();
					$row['parent'] 							= ($_POST['parent']) ? $_POST['parent'] : 0;
					$row['page_content_status'] 			= $_POST['status'];
					$row['page_content_member']				= ($_POST['member']) ? $_POST['member'] : 0;
					$row['custom_url']						= $_POST['custom_url'];
					$row['page_content_form'] 				= $_POST['page_content_form'];
					$row['page_content_show_in_menu']		= $_POST['page_content_show_in_menu'];
					$row['client_id'] 						= $_SESSION['client'];
					
					$pageurl = create_page_url($_POST['title']);
					$row['page_content_url'] 				= $pageurl;

					
					if($_FILES['page_content_image']['name'] != "") {
						//upload da file =)
						$filename =time()."_".$_FILES['page_content_image']['name'];
						uploadFile($_FILES['page_content_image'], $filename);
						makeThumbnail($filename, UPLOAD_DIR, 620, '', 'main');
						$row['page_content_image'] = $filename;
					}

					
					$pageUrlCheck = dbQuery('SELECT page_content_id FROM page_content WHERE page_content_url = "'.$_POST['url'].'"');
					if(dbNumRows($pageUrlCheck)){
						//url already exists! we need to prepend something to it to make it unique!
Пример #3
0
            $blog_list[$key]['description'] = htmlspecialchars_decode($val['description']);
            if ($val['password']) {
                if ($group_id != 1) {
                    $blog_list[$key]['description'] = <<<DTD
\t\t\t\t\t<form  name="form1" method="post" action="blog.php?id={$id}">
  \t\t\t\t\t请输入查看密码:
  \t\t\t\t\t<input type="text" name="pw" id="pw" />
 \t\t\t\t\t<input type="submit" name="button" id="button" value="提交" />
\t\t\t\t\t</form>
DTD;
                }
            } else {
                if ($val['view_group'] != 'all' && !in_array($_SESSION['group_id'], explode(',', $val['view_group'])) && $group_id != 1) {
                    $blog_list[$key]['description'] = '您所在的组无权查看该日志';
                }
            }
            $blog_list[$key]['tags'] = get_tags($id);
            $blog_list[$key]['url'] = build_url('blog', $id, $val['url_type']);
            $blog_list[$key]['cat_url'] = build_url('cat', $val['cat_id'], $val['cat_url_type']);
        }
    }
    $smarty->assign('notice', $notice);
    $smarty->assign('blog_list', $blog_list);
    //页面地址重构
    $page_arr = create_page_url($page_arr, $act, $type_id);
    $smarty->assign('page_arr', $page_arr);
    $smarty->assign('page_count', $page_count);
    $smarty->assign('pg', $pg);
    $smarty->assign('url', $page_url);
}
$smarty->display('list.html', $cache_id);